With our meal at The American Bounty we got a bit of a show in the courtyard. One of the professors that instructs and makes sure things move smoothly in the restaurant sabered a champagne bottle open. I never heard of this before, but they use sabers to open a bottle of champagne by finding the seam of the bottle. Its an older practice I guess, but pretty cool! He also found out from our waiter I was starting Monday and gave me his card to possibly do work study at the restaurant!







The first bottle shattered! This does not normally happen....

Trying again...


Success!!
